Do you use TrackerControl from Google Play/F-Droid/other?
TC direct downloaded/installed from Github
Describe the bug
Version 2026040301
Android 11, rooted
After upgrading from the previous version (downloaded Dec 19 2025), I notice that on most apps, there are some domains that I cannot toggle between ALLOWED/BLOCKED
For example, on the gasbuddy app, in the Advertising section, there is an Amazon domain which is currently set to ALLOWED, that when I click on it, does nothing (doesn't toggle to BLOCKED). To be clear, other entries in that (enabled) section DO toggle, back and forth.
Is this expected (new) behavior for some reason?
Additionally, it also seems many of the apps previous lists of domains have been culled, or reduced. Not sure if there was a bug importing the existing "configuration" upon update to this version, as I've never had this happen over the years when updating.
